Joe Flacco's Floating TD Pass

Joe Flacco doesn't always exhibit the correct mechanics -- see this off-the-back-foot throw here -- but he gets the job done. Midway through the third quarter Flacco has five incomplete passes, 256 yards and two touchdown passes, including this awkward one to Dennis Pitta.


Awkward-looking pass or not, Flacco looks like he's taking a big step this year.

